The Stockyards

699 St Clair Ave W,
Toronto, ON M6C 1B2

Restaurant Categories

About the Restaurant

At Stockyards, they only fire up the smoker Tuesday, Friday and Sunday, so ribs are on offer from 5 p.m. on those days. They sell out around 6:30 p.m., so call at 5 p.m., show up at 5:30 p.m. and take out dinner, because itโ€™s no fun eating at the hectic counter. The ribs are the best in town. Smoked all day over hickory and applewood, theyโ€™re vaguely sweet and super-succulent with a light mahogany crust, big and meaty, with no goopy sauce. Fabulous fried chicken is great grease.